About the Role

The Senior Staff Accountant supports key financial operations, ensuring accuracy, consistency, and timely reporting. You will play a central role in maintaining the integrity of financial data, coordinating with leadership, and contributing to continuous improvement initiatives.

Key Responsibilities
  • Perform full‑cycle accounting, including journal entries, month‑end activities, and supporting schedules.
  • Prepare and analyze financial statements and reconciliations.
  • Maintain general ledger accounts and ensure compliance with internal controls.
  • Support AP, AR, and cash management processes as needed.
  • Assist with audits, budgeting, forecasting, and process enhancements.
  • Partner with cross‑functional leaders to ensure alignment and financial clarity.
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or related field.
  • 3–5+ years of progressive accounting experience.
  • Strong understanding of GAAP and month‑end processes.
  • Skilled in accounting software and Excel; ERP experience preferred.
  • Excellent communication, organization, and analytical skills.
  • Ability to work collaboratively and independently.
